[發明專利]具有NURBS插補功能的五坐標數控機床運動控制器無效
| 申請號: | 200910072574.9 | 申請日: | 2009-07-23 |
| 公開(公告)號: | CN101615024A | 公開(公告)日: | 2009-12-30 |
| 發明(設計)人: | 劉源;王永章;韓德東;韓振宇;富宏亞;路華 | 申請(專利權)人: | 哈爾濱工業大學 |
| 主分類號: | G05B19/4103 | 分類號: | G05B19/4103;G05B19/414 |
| 代理公司: | 哈爾濱市松花江專利商標事務所 | 代理人: | 楊立超 |
| 地址: | 150001黑龍江*** | 國省代碼: | 黑龍江;23 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 具有 nurbs 功能 坐標 數控機床 運動 控制器 | ||
技術領域
本發明涉及一種數控機床的運動控制器,特別是一種具有NURBS插補功能的五坐標數控機床軟件化運動控制器,屬于數控機床軟件技術領域。
背景技術
五軸聯動數控機床是機床數控技術領域制高點的重要標志,在國民經濟發展和國防建設等方面具有特別重要的現實意義。目前,葉輪、葉片、船用螺旋槳、重型發電機轉子、汽輪機轉子、大型柴油機曲軸等復雜零部件的加工普遍采用五軸聯動數控機床的線性插補功能完成。然而該加工方式存在的數控代碼文件龐大、加工效率低和加工質量差等缺點,嚴重影響了五軸聯動數控機床潛力的發揮。五坐標樣條曲線插補技術成為機床數控領域的研究熱點。Langeron等人提出了一種采用非均勻B樣條曲線表達刀具路徑和刀具方位的數控代碼指令格式。陳良驥等人提出雙NURBS插補指令格式。Fleisig等人提出了采用五次多項式樣條插值刀具路徑,采用貝齊爾曲線插值刀具方位點的曲線插補方法。以上曲線插補方法較好的解決了線性插補存在的問題,但仍有以下不足:以上文章只涉及數控機床的插補算法,未涉及控制器的研制過程;Langeron及陳良驥等人提出的插補方法中輸入控制器的樣條曲線為機床坐標系下加工信息,數控程序依賴于數控機床的形式,當加工條件變化時,NC程序需重新編制;Fleisig等人采用型值點直接插值方法,控制器中的信息量將成倍增加,NC程序量嚴重受限;位置曲線和方位曲線參數取同的方法只適用于兩曲線長度相當的場合,當長度差別較大時將出現大的加工誤差。
SIEMENS、FANUC和DMG等數控機床制造商在其高端數控系統中推出了曲線插補功能,并在實際應用中取得了良好的加工效果。然而,這些曲線插補功能的實現方法未有公開的介紹。具有曲線插補功能的數控機床價格昂貴,并且其購買條件受到諸多限制。所以我們著手進行了具有NURBS插補功能的五坐標數控機床軟件化運動控制器的研發。
發明內容
本發明的目的是為了解決現有數控機床運動控制器存在開放性差、靈活性差,導致控制器不易功能擴充及修改,無法滿足可配置型運動控制器的要求;以及采用型值點直接插值方法使控制器中的信息量成倍增加,造成NC程序量嚴重受限等問題。為此,本發明提供了一種具有NURBS插補功能的五坐標數控機床運動控制器。
本發明為解決上述技術問題采取的技術方案是:本發明所述運動控制器為運行在PC機Windows操作系統上的應用程序系統,所述運動控制器讀取五坐標數控程序后產生的機床各軸運動指令通過SERCOS接口傳遞給伺服系統實現五坐標數控機床的數控加工;所述運動控制器包括以下單元:人機接口模塊、任務協調模塊、任務生成模塊、軸組模塊、軸模塊、逆運動變換模塊、控制規律模塊和離散邏輯控制模塊,其中:
人機接口模塊,用于負責操作者與控制器之間的交互,還用于(主要)完成在數控系統運行前和運行中數控系統參數的修改和設定;
任務協調模塊,用于進行任務分配以及負責所述運動控制器內各模塊的協調與調度;
任務生成模塊,用于解析零件加工程序文件(NC程序),提取加工程序中的各種信息并生成包含運動信息的運動段指令和邏輯控制指令,還用于對運動指令進行刀具補償,還用于生成方位曲線和協調樣條曲線;
軸組模塊,用于完成插補任務,對譯碼得到的運動指令按照進給速度要求進行細分,得到單個插補周期內的進給量,并輸出給各個軸模塊;
軸模塊,用于接收來自軸組模塊的指令,同時讀取外部的反饋信息,根據用戶需求選擇性地調用伺服控制規律完成位置控制或速度控制等功能,并將控制信息發送給逆運動變換模塊;
逆運動變換模塊,用于對工件坐標系下表示刀具位置的位置矢量點及表示刀軸方位的刀位矢量點進行逆機床的運動學變換,求取插補周期結束時刻機床各運動軸的位置信息,并將控制信息發送給外部執行單元;
控制規律模塊,用于負責伺服控制規律的計算,提供多種控制策略(如PID控制規律、模糊控制規律和神經網絡等);
離散邏輯控制模塊,用于負責對外部輸入和內部狀態變量進行布爾運算得到相應輸出和內部狀態變量,并對外部輸入輸出設備進行控制;
上述各模塊單元對外提供可操作、可執行接口以及向用戶提供程序接口;
任務生成模塊生成協調樣條曲線的具體過程為:
根據插補過程中位置曲線兩點間弧長與方位曲線兩點間角度存在一一對應的關系,位置曲線上參數u1與參數u2間所夾弧的長度s采用式1計算:
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于哈爾濱工業大學,未經哈爾濱工業大學許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/200910072574.9/2.html,轉載請聲明來源鉆瓜專利網。





